Tucked away in the peaceful township of Beech Forest, this remarkable property offers an inspiring mix of lifestyle, flexibility, and natural beauty in the heart of the Great Otway National Park. Set on a generous 2,415sqm allotment, these three self-contained cottages present an incredibly rare opportunity. Whether you're a savvy buyer looking to live in one and lease the others as short-term holiday rentals with a strong return, or a multi-generational family or group of friends seeking a shared holiday investment, this property truly ticks all the boxes. At the top of the property sits a beautifully presented three-bedroom main residence with its own driveway and rural amenities. On the lower side, with a separate entrance from Buchanan Street, are two newly built, fully self-contained one-bedroom cabins, providing excellent flexibility for dual occupancy or multi-family living. The Main Cottage The original three-bedroom home combines warmth and charm with modern updates. Its open-plan living and dining space takes in sweeping views across the Otway Ranges, enhanced by timber-look flooring. The refreshed kitchen is well equipped with induction cooking, a new oven, and custom cabinetry. A new 9kW split-system and wood fire ensure comfort through every season. New carpet flows through the bedrooms, while the bathroom has been thoughtfully updated. Outdoors, the home has recently been upgraded with Colourbond cladding and double-glazed windows for enhanced comfort and energy efficiency. Outside a specious deck inviting you to take in the spectacular panoramic views, among the very best in Beech Forest. The Two One-Bedroom Cabins Set apart with their own driveways and rural amenities, the Cockatoo and Kookaburra Cottages are modern one-bedroom cabins, perfect for guests, extended family, or friends seeking a serene escape. Each features a light-filled open-plan layout with stylish flooring, a compact kitchen with induction cooking, and a comfortable living area warmed by a 2.7kW split-system and an electric log fire. The spacious bedrooms offer built-in storage, while the sleek bathrooms include walk-in showers. The Lifestyle This is a place where nature is your neighbour. Towering Redwoods, Spectacular Waterfalls, and scenic bushwalks are all close at hand, with the Otway Fly Treetop Adventure Park nearby for family fun. The Great Ocean Road and Twelve Apostles are within easy reach, while Apollo Bay and Colac provide shopping and essential services. This is more than just real estate, it's a rare chance to enjoy space, comfort, and versatility in one of Victoria's most beautiful regions.
